Impose import taxes and regulate outsourcing to balance the deficit, and recover and protect American jobs.

Created by P.Z. on January 14, 2013

If you want to work for IBM in England or Brazil, you have to live in those countries. Even if you are working remotely(dialing in) you must live there to work there. These laws are in place to protect the jobs in those countries. In the past if a foreigner wanted to work for an American company, he would have to obtain a company sponsored work visa. The company would have to prove that there was no American that could do the specific task. The worker would move to America, rent a place to stay, lease or buy a car, shop in America and pay tax. The Internet has created a loophole allowing corporations to hire abroad without restriction. These employees are not paying social security, fed or state tax, workman's comp and their wages are not reinvested in the US economy. We need reform.
